"The guys from the Politico brought my mom flowers"

(updated below)

The reporters who spent the weekend at "John McCain's ranch" in Sedona, Arizona for a "social event" were barred from bringing cameras, but McCain's daughter, Meghan, was allowed to. She has now put her edited footage up on YouTube. I honestly don't even know what to say about this:



UPDATE: Just to clarify a couple points in response to some comments. Meghan McCain is not a child or a "teenager"; she's a 23-year-old adult. She's actively engaged in her father's campaign, producing all sorts of material for public consumption designed to promote the campaign, including this video. Most importantly, there's no criticism being directed at her here. What's relevant and worthy of commentary is the behavior of the reporters depicted by the video, not anything that she did.
